Output e3d91e9a1f9aee30086de280f709bc1730a72d67933b04e533451873ae8f269b:7
- value
- 5165203
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d85161d3ef102752ddedf5e5eb7af8712c2f3cb9 OP_EQUAL
- address
- 3MQoNWVhqvgpGiaGyu2z4271HhGY3jgpny
- transaction
- e3d91e9a1f9aee30086de280f709bc1730a72d67933b04e533451873ae8f269b